Welcome to the KioskLine plugin program. Every KioskLine terminal runs a watchdog called Sentra that restarts the shell if your plugin blocks the UI thread for more than five seconds. Sentra reports restarts to our internal Pulsegrid service, and your plugin must include that reporting hook during certification. To authenticate against Pulsegrid, use the key below.

app token of fajop-fahif = qvz4-AnML

Hi — before you approve the Cartwheel pick-list optimizer PR, note it runs during next week's DR drill at the Fennick depot. The drill restores the route-weights snapshot from the offline vault; the restore script now prompts interactively rather than reading an env var. For the drill, the vault accepts the passphrase given below.

vault phrase of kajef-tafog = wenox-briix

Finance Review Summary — FY Headcount

For the board: Callowmere Group's headcount plan adds 18 roles next year, concentrated in product engineering and compliance. Total personnel cost rises six percent, within the approved envelope. Attrition assumptions remain at historical averages. No restructuring charges are anticipated. The finance committee endorses the plan. The confidential commentary on strategic staffing priorities follows below.

internal memo for tagef-hadup: Gross margin on Ulaath came in at 15 percent against a plan of 5 percent. Only 7 of the 120 pilot accounts renewed Ulaath, so a churn review is set for October 15.

# Flaglight Rollouts — Approvals

Quick version for on-call: any rollout touching more than 5% of traffic needs an approval in Flaglight before the ramp continues. Kill switches don't need approval — just flip them and note it in the incident channel. Scheduled ramps pause automatically if error budget burns hot. If you're stuck at 2 a.m. with a pending approval, there's one person authorized to override, and that's the approver below.

account owner for tagep-bafof: Norael Gilax Juleth

### Ticket: Misconfigured env blocks SQL lint plugins

Plugin authors targeting the Marrowtide SQL linter report that rule packs fail to load in CI. Cause: the runner's env file is missing required entries. Set the rules directory and dialect variables as documented, then add the plugin registry token on the next line.

vault entry, fadup-tagag: RELAY_SECRET8=2fd92179